Output 2b2417c9489362d0e8c34bfedd147c0705c49da594a683c8b68bbd50ccd9e71a:1

value
209542
script pubkey
OP_HASH160 OP_PUSHBYTES_20 75ab4dbac96aec26060b4cd61f23ea47c4ae0ebb OP_EQUAL
address
3CRCCNadwZpc7viJExBRhPKCWmUrBARXrV
transaction
2b2417c9489362d0e8c34bfedd147c0705c49da594a683c8b68bbd50ccd9e71a
spent
true